2007-11-20 Dan Williams <dcbw@redhat.com>

* libnm-util/nm-setting-ip4-config.c
		- (ip4_addresses_from_gvalue, ip4_addresses_to_gvalue,
		   nm_setting_ip4_config_class_init): apparently dbus-glib can't
			marshal GValueArrays inside collections, so switch to types that it
			can actually marshal/demarshal
